Antoinette Ritrovato, 97, of Bridgeport, PA, passed away at her residence on Saturday, October 24, 2015. She was a lifelong resident of Bridgeport, leaving only to enjoy her travels to many different parts of the world. Antoinette attended Bridgeport High School before working as an assembly person for many years. She was a member of the former Our Lady of Mount Carmel Church in Bridgeport, where she was an annual feast worker. She was active in the senior center and was very well known in the local community. When not engaged in the events of the community, Antoinette could often be found watching and rooting for Notre Dame. Most of all, she was devoted to her family above all else. Born in Bridgeport, PA on June 13, 1918, she was a daughter of the late Vincenzo and Theresa (DeStefano) Ritrovato. Surviving is her loving family including two brothers, Salvatore Ritrovato of Norristown, PA and Louis (Emile) Ritrovato of Hershey, PA; one sister, Della Woyden of King of Prussia, PA; two sisters-in-law, Pearl and Maxine Ritrovato, both of Bridgeport, PA; and many nieces and nephews. In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by three brothers: Nicholas, Charles and Richard Ritrovato; a sister-in-law, Kathleen Ritrovato; and a brother-in-law, Edward Woyden.
